Ryan Stokes named CEO of Seven Group Holdings replacing Don Voelte

Ryan Stokes, the son of media tycoon Kerry Stokes, has been named CEO of Seven Group Holdings replacing Don Voelte.

The company announced that 38-year-old Stokes will take the reins after previously serving as the chief operating officer of the business, which has a 33.3 per cent in Seven West Media which owns the Seven Network, Pacific Magazines and 50 per cent of Yahoo7.

“Ryan Stokes is the right choice to lead the group forward and he will be an outstanding CEO. This is a natural progression and now is the right time for this transition,” said Voelte in a statement.
